1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the primary difference between 'affect' and 'effect'?
Back
Affect is a verb meaning to influence, while effect is a noun meaning a result.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How is 'effect' used as a verb in a sentence?
Back
Effect as a verb means to bring about a change.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Provide an example of 'effect' used as a verb in a sentence.
Back
The new manager will effect positive changes in the team.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does 'effect' mean in the context of the sentence: 'The referee’s call will effect a change in the score'?
Back
In this context, 'effect' means to bring about a change.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the meaning of 'effect' when used as a noun?
Back
As a noun, 'effect' means a result.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How does the meaning of 'effect' as a noun differ from its meaning as a verb?
Back
As a noun, it refers to a result; as a verb, it means to bring about.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Which sentence correctly uses the noun 'effect'?
Back
The new policy had a positive effect on the company.
